The next generation Xbox game consoles are known to support games from all previous generations of Microsoft consoles without problems. However, even before the release of the current set-top boxes, we were promised, among other things, one more function related to backward compatibility.
It’s about increasing the frame rate. Microsoft has said the Xbox Series X and Series S will bring higher and more consistent frame rates to older games. Then we were given the example of Fallout 4, where the frame rate was increased from 30 to 60 fps. The problem is that Fallout 4 is still the only game with this feature.

But recently it became known that in the near future Microsoft will make an announcement dedicated to this solution, and it should happen this week, allegedly.
Moreover, judging by the words of one of the insiders, even something more awaits us, and the upcoming announcement will only be the beginning. However, it is not clear what exactly. That said, an insider warns that Microsoft’s initial offer may be disappointing, but overall it’s something really cool.
